What was this vote about?

This vote concerned “Interim report on the proposal for the multiannual financial framework for 2028-2034 ***”. Left and NI voted mostly in favour, while EPP, S&D, PfE, ECR, Renew and ESN voted mostly against. Greens-EFA mostly abstained. The motion was rejected by a comfortable margin (92 for, 508 against, 51 abstentions).
